Traffic Server delivers a high performance cache for web content to speed delivery of relevant local, national, European and international content to users. Chello broadband currently plans to deploy Traffic Server in its central Amsterdam data centre and each of its initial regional Points of Presence: Stockholm, Oslo, Brussels and Vienna. As the network expands, chello broadband anticipates that it will bring more data access centres online and deploy additional cache capacity.

Traffic Server 2.0 includes support for RealNetworks G2 system cache components, which have been tightly integrated with Traffic Server to enable distributed caching of multimedia content. The combined media caching solution is designed to move high-bandwidth content closer to users, improving the quality of service and accelerating the adoption of internet-based audio and video in Europe.

About United Pan-Europe Communications N.V.

Headquartered in Amsterdam, United Pan-Europe Communications N.V. (UPC) is the largest privately-owned and one of the most innovative broadband communications companies in Europe, providing cable television, telephony, internet and programming services. It has well established multi-service telecommunication systems in 11 countries in Europe and Israel, serving approximately 4.6 million homes, 3.3 million subscribers (including announced transactions), 82,000 telephony access lines, 18,000 indirect access telephony customers and 23,500 broadband internet connections.
